Also on this day my mate had contacted Eclipse Aerospace in advance to see if we could have a tour of their facilities and we were highly delighted when they said yes,so it was booked for 11am.
We had bought a present for the young lady who had arranged it for us,things like British chocolate,shortbread,tea etc and she was highly delighted with this,within a few minutes she was joined by her boss who took us on a tour.First hangar was the main production building and contained the following:
N5184U Eclipse Concept Jet
EA500/550's msn's 1014,1015,1016,1017,1018,1019,1020 & 1021
After about 45 minutes of a very informative tour the guy asked if we would like to see some completed aircraft and of course the answer was yes so we walked across the apron into another hangar which contained the following:
N55BX Eclipse EA500
N777ZY Eclipse EA500
N229EA Eclipse EA500
N777VE Eclipse EA550
N118HX Eclipse EA550
N284BG Eclipse EA550
The hangar also contained a Cirrus SR22 which was unmarked,the guy told us that it belonged to the CEO of Cirrus but he couldn't remember the reg.
We were both given a goodie bag and we said our goodbyes with the message that anyone is welcome to a tour if in the area so I will need to dig out their details and put it on here.
